Output eca743c3779cd56641e2674d297dd2956c203ae30e77b5f07925eb7a30a1112c:1

value
2280693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 55e514ca275caa189e0aaaee45c085f8b5de76c4 OP_EQUAL
address
MFjL6aS9r6bQo664hsfZKUoF8dwyZk8Em9
transaction
eca743c3779cd56641e2674d297dd2956c203ae30e77b5f07925eb7a30a1112c
spent
true